Stretch Wrap: A Great Way to Protect Your Products

If you find it difficult and time consuming to transport your items in bits and pieces or simply move them for storage, perhaps it’s time for you to consider the benefits of stretch wrap. Stretch wrap or sometimes called stretch film is a highly stretchable plastic film that is wrapped around items to unitize them. The elastic band effect or elastic recovery keeps the load tightly bound. It is probably the most cost-effective way of securing your loads.

However, not all stretch wraps are the same. Your choice will depend on your needs and the intended application. Before getting your stretch wrap in haste, you may ask some questions and find the appropriate stretch wrap from the answers.

What benefits do I get from stretch wraps?

Stretch wraps can do wonders in protecting your items for personal purpose of moving and storing or for production-related wrapping. When moving, it provides additional protection for your furniture, appliances and other items covered with blankets. It helps secure the blanket in place. Small items in your kitchen like knives, spoons and forks can be held together by stretch wraps. Bind together similar items first and wrap them as a single unit with stretch wrap. This way, they’re not only protected from dust and dirt but also easy to pack and transport.

If you’re running a production, stretch wraps have more benefits than you are aware of. It gives your product protection from dirt, dust, moisture and even from sunrays with high UVI stretch wraps. Since one major purpose of stretch wraps is unitize loads in a pallet, your products will be secured from damage caused by shifting while being transported in a truck or any carriers. Stretch wrap also provides some kind of tampering security. Before anybody can have access to your product, they would have to tear through the plastic wrap creating evidence of pilferage or tampering.

Are there various choices for stretch wraps?

Depending on the application you have in mind, stretch wraps come in many forms. For manual operation, stretch wraps come in handy with ergonomically designed handle for easy use. For machine-operated production use, stretch wraps come in different sizes and thickness to suit your packing needs. Since they are intended for more rigid applications, they are basically designed for long term retention with high puncture resistance. If you have different lines of products and you want fast and easy identification, you can always go for colored stretch wraps where you can assign a particular color for a particular product.

Packing Paper

Normally, before putting glasses, fine china, figurines and other fragile items inside the box, people wrap it with old newspapers or any used papers to prevent them from breaking. Although this is the most economical way of packing the said items, you may experience some problems when the prints stain your delicate items. You can ease your worry by using packing paper instead.
